Read Stickys "new to forum" and "changes to 9-5 throughout the years" under the tab you posted under. You may also want to look in the tab below the 9-5 workshop "Performance mods & tuning" to observe what others have done.

Yes to Aero but you may find it easier to get a lower mileage car to modify for better resale value. This just opens up the market a little more for you. You'll want to have a reserve fund as things break. Last, mechanical ability certainly helps.

Include questions about synthitic oil usage and oil pan pick-up screen to sellers. Research this in FAQ's. If you don't get clear good answers be prepared for engine loss.
